Synopsis

A conman and his seductive partner are forced to work for a wild FBI agent, who pushes them into a world of Jersey power-brokers and the Mafia.

kevinwhitehead-09099 This movie is one of my favorites and I would say the best of 2013 (yes better than 12 Years A Slave, Wolf of Wall Street and Gravity). This movie has everything. Plot: I've read some of these reviews and they all say "no plot". That is untrue, I do not understand the argument. The story stars off in the future with a business transaction happening. Then it explains everything, how Irving and Sydney started their conning, get caught, and then forced to start catching and arresting con-artists. The characters get tangled up with the mafia and go on an entertaining roller-coaster the whole film.Cast: What a stunning cast. Stunning. Christian Bale gives is best performance since The Fighter and plays such a great character. Amy Adams is great as his partner. Cooper is also good as the detective, Richie Dimaso. Jennifer Lawrence gives her best performance which should have won her the Oscar for Best Supporting Actress, which Lupita N'yongo won for. Jeremy Renner as the mayor is great, too. The cast is amazing and even the small roles are acted nicely.This is David O. Russell's best movie. The writing is great and the directing is amazing. This movie was funny, entertaining, sometimes suspenseful and just fun.
